The equivalent conductances of two strong electrolytes at infinite dilutution in `H_2O` ( where ion move freely through a solution ) at `25^(@)C` are give below `Lambda_(CH_3COONa)^(0) = 91.0 S cm^(2)//"equiv", Lambda_(HCl)^(0) = 426.2 S cm^(2)//"equiv"` What additional information / quantity one needs to calculate `Lambda^(0)` of an aqueous solution of acetic acid ?

A

`Lambda^(0)` of `CH_3COOK`

B

`Lambda^(0) ` of `H^(+)`

C

`Lambda^(0)` of `ClCH_2COOH`

D

`Lambda^(0)` of NaCl

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
D
